Professor Erik de Vries is a distinguished expert in the field of Radiology, Nuclear Medicine, and Medical Imaging, with a specific focus on translational molecular imaging and radiopharmaceutical chemistry. He serves as a full professor and heads the Research Chair in the Department of Nuclear Medicine at the University Medical Center Groningen (UMCG). His research is pivotal in advancing the use of positron emission tomography (PET) in clinical settings, which facilitates the development of new imaging technologies and therapeutic techniques. De Vries is also involved in contract research, enhancing collaborations between academia and industry to improve medical imaging solutions. Furthermore, he plays a role in the Royal Dutch Football Association as an assessor for assistant referees in professional football.
